[metadata]
creation_date = "2020/07/07"
maturity = "production"
updated_date = "2021/05/10"
[rule]
author = ["Elastic"]
description = """
The hosts file on endpoints is used to control manual IP address to hostname resolutions. The hosts file is the first
point of lookup for DNS hostname resolution so if adversaries can modify the endpoint hosts file, they can route traffic
to malicious infrastructure. This rule detects modifications to the hosts file on Microsoft Windows, Linux (Ubuntu or
RHEL) and macOS systems.
"""
from = "now-9m"
index = ["auditbeat-*", "winlogbeat-*", "logs-endpoint.events.*", "logs-windows.*"]
language = "eql"
license = "Elastic License v2"
name = "Hosts File Modified"
note = """## Config
For Windows systems using Auditbeat, this rule requires adding 'C:/Windows/System32/drivers/etc' as an additional path in the 'file_integrity' module of auditbeat.yml."""
references = ["https://www.elastic.co/guide/en/beats/auditbeat/current/auditbeat-reference-yml.html"]
risk_score = 47
rule_id = "9c260313-c811-4ec8-ab89-8f6530e0246c"
severity = "medium"
tags = ["Elastic", "Host", "Linux", "Windows", "macOS", "Threat Detection", "Impact"]
timestamp_override = "event.ingested"
type = "eql"
query = '''
file where event.type in ("change", "creation") and
file.path : ("/private/etc/hosts", "/etc/hosts", "?:\\Windows\\System32\\drivers\\etc\\hosts")
'''
[[rule.threat]]
framework = "MITRE ATT&CK"
[[rule.threat.technique]]
id = "T1565"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/techniques/T1565/"
name = "Data Manipulation"
[[rule.threat.technique.subtechnique]]
id = "T1565.001"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/techniques/T1565/001/"
name = "Stored Data Manipulation"
[rule.threat.tactic]
id = "TA0040"
reference = "https://attack.mitre.org/tactics/TA0040/"
name = "Impact"
